bear was well known for a lot of special bows over the years...many ive had! the takedown, super k,59, 62, kmag, but it seems one has stood the test of time...call it a beginner bow or a working mans bow...but the grizzly is a fine performer and IMO one of the best all around...good for the blind or stand...I started my bear infatuation with kmags and I had about 8 of them at once..then I found my love for the grizzly...I had 12 of them at one time...ive owned everything from the zebrawood bows up until new production and most in-between...when it comes to a one piece bow I find it hard to beat a grizz...just wanted a thread to blast pics of one of the bear bows that has continued to be in production all these years...

sheepdog, good luck in finding a 56". I didn't think they were easy to find, being they were only made from 1968-1970. My bow was made in 1969 according to the serial number which starts with a 9.
